Small Arabian-niche line of oud-led compositions distributed in the UK via Fragrance Mall.
Ex Parfum is a small Arabian-niche line distributed in the UK through Fragrance Mall (fragrancemall.co.uk) and a handful of secondary retailers including MyPerfumeShop and discontinuedperfumes.co.uk, sitting in the same affordable mid-tier Arabian-house space as Marien (the partner brand most prominently stocked alongside it). The line is small at UK retail and centred around oud and oriental-woody compositions in the Gulf perfumery tradition, sold in 100ml EDP format at typical price points around GBP 65 per bottle.
The brand's flagship visible at UK retail is Legend Oud, a unisex oud-saffron-amber composition that opens on spicy notes and saffron, settles through patchouli and rose in the heart, and dries down on amber and woody-musk base. The brand positions itself in the long-lasting oud-led category with 48-hour wear claims and a niche-pricing aesthetic, which is broadly typical of the mid-tier Arabian-niche segment Marien occupies.
UK community signal for Ex Parfum is even thinner than Marien's. The brand has no Fragrantica, Basenotes, Parfumo, or substantive Reddit presence. Coverage comes from retailer product pages and brand-owned social channels rather than independent reviews. The brand is best understood as a smaller Arabian-niche sister-line stocked alongside Marien through the same UK distributor network, with a narrow catalogue centred on long-lasting oud and oriental-woody profiles for the UK Arabian-niche shopper.
